At its core, an electric motor gear reducer is a specialized mechanism designed to reduce the rotational speed of the motor’s shaft while increasing the torque delivered to the driven machinery. This simple yet clever concept unlocks a universe of possibilities across multiple industries.
Why Are Electric Motor Gear Reducers So Important?
In many industrial applications, direct coupling of motors to machinery isn't practical or safe. High speeds can cause excessive wear or even damage, and the torque generated at high speeds isn't suitable for many tasks. Gear reducers provide the necessary moderation, ensuring machines run not only faster but more importantly, safer and more reliably.
Take conveyor systems in logistics centers: they often require continuous operation over long hours, handling heavy loads. Without gear reducers, the electric motors would need to be so powerful that energy consumption and wear would skyrocket. Instead, gear reducers optimize the performance, allowing standard motors to power heavy-duty operations with economy and durability.
Moreover, they play a key role in robotics and automation. Precision positioning demands smooth, controlled movements—something that gear reducers facilitate precisely. Whether it’s a robotic arm assembling tiny electronic components or a solar tracking system adjusting mirror angles, gear reducers ensure these tasks are executed flawlessly.
Types of Gear Reducers: Tailored for Specific Needs
Diving deeper, there isn’t a one-size-fits-all gear reducer. Various types are engineered to meet different operational requirements:
Helical Gear Reducers: Known for their quiet operation and efficiency, they use helical gears with angled teeth to provide smooth gear meshing. Ideal for continuous, moderate-load applications where noise reduction matters.
Planetary Gear Reducers: This sophisticated design features a central sun gear, planet gears, and a ring gear, offering high torque capacity in a compact form. They excel in robotics, aerospace, and high-precision machinery.
Worm Gear Reducers: Known for their ability to provide high reduction ratios in a compact space, worm gearboxes are often used in lift systems and conveyor drives. They also offer self-locking capabilities, adding safety features.
Spur Gear Reducers: Simpler in design, these gearboxes are suitable for lower torque applications where cost efficiency is a priority.
Each of these types boasts its own set of strengths, from efficiency and noise levels to size and load capacity. Picking the right gear reducer depends on factors like the load type, speed, space constraints, and operational environment.
Innovations Shaping the Future of Electric Motor Gear Reducers
The manufacturing and design of gear reducers are constantly evolving, influenced by advancements in materials science, lubrication technology, and precise manufacturing. Today’s state-of-the-art models feature:
High-performance lubricants that reduce friction and wear, extending lifespan. Precision machining enabling tighter gear tolerances for smoother operation. Integrated sensors that monitor temperature, vibration, and load, allowing predictive maintenance and reduced downtime. Lightweight materials such as composites or specialized alloys that lower the overall weight without compromising strength, which is critical for mobile machinery and robotics.
Furthermore, the integration of intelligent controls with gear reducers is opening new doors. Variable frequency drives (VFDs) coupled with gear reducers enable even more precise speed control and energy savings, paving the way for smarter, more adaptable machinery.
Real-World Applications That Showcase the Power of Gear Reducers
Let’s take a closer look at some everyday settings where electric motor gear reducers are making a difference:
Manufacturing Lines: From packaging machines to metal stamping presses, gear reducers help achieve consistent, repeatable motion—vital for quality control.
Agricultural Equipment: Tractors, harvesters, and irrigation systems utilize gear reducers for efficient power transmission in demanding outdoor conditions.
Renewable Energy: Wind turbine gearboxes are a specialized form of gear reducers, converting low-speed, high-torque wind energy into high-speed electrical power.
Medical Devices: In high-precision surgical robots, tiny gear reducers facilitate delicate maneuvers with exactitude, all while ensuring safety and reliability.
